All City Council meetings are open to the public. To the best of our ability, the Council meeting will also be streamed live and available in archives.
The City Council are your representatives for efficient and effective city management. The City Council has the ability to enact laws within the City of Eagle to ensure safety and preserve the unique community that in which they live.
